Simultaneous maps of visible-light pB (top panel) and H I Lyα intensity (bottom panel) from the Metis observations performed on January 14, 2021, at 00:45 UT. The solar disk was detected in both images at 00:45 UT by the EUI instrument on board the Solar Orbiter at a wavelength of 171 A (gray scale) and was superimposed in the center.
